Preparation and Sychronisation Methods





Effective preparation and sychronisation approaches are essential for effective execution in basic construction jobs. At the beginning of any building and construction undertaking, it is vital to establish a comprehensive task strategy that details the range, timeline, budget, and turning points. This plan acts as a roadmap for the entire task team, making sure that everybody is aligned on the project's deliverables and objectives. In addition, clear communication channels must be developed to assist in seamless sychronisation among all stakeholders entailed in the job.


Regular conferences and development updates are important to keep the project on the right track and resolve any issues or hold-ups quickly. Leveraging innovation tools such as project administration software program can substantially boost control efforts by offering real-time updates, task projects, and file sharing capabilities. In addition, assigning obligations and duties plainly from the start assists protect against confusion and decreases the danger of jobs failing the fractures.

High Quality Control and Assessment Techniques



Quality control and assessment techniques are fundamental elements of making certain the adherence to top quality requirements generally construction tasks. These procedures are important for recognizing flaws, guaranteeing conformity with specs, and ultimately providing a top notch end product.


One typically used method is conducting normal inspections at different phases of the construction task. Assessors take a look at the products, handiwork, and total progress to validate that everything aligns with the task demands and industry requirements. Any type of concerns or inconsistencies found throughout these evaluations can be resolved promptly to preserve top quality and avoid pricey rework.


Furthermore, quality assurance includes setting up quality checkpoints and implementing quality control strategies (basement remodeling pittsburgh). This proactive strategy assists in discovering prospective issues beforehand, minimizing the probability of problems and guaranteeing that the job remains on track


Incorporating quality control and evaluation approaches right into general building projects not just boosts the last end result yet also boosts customer complete satisfaction and task efficiency. By focusing on top quality throughout the building and construction process, teams can minimize threats, support criteria, and provide successful jobs.


Advanced Building And Construction Innovation Integration

Incorporating sophisticated building innovations into task workflows can considerably improve performance and enhance operations. Advanced building modern technology combination involves the calculated execution of tools such as Building Information Modeling (BIM), drones, digital reality, and computerized devices to reinvent project monitoring and implementation.


BIM, for example, enables detailed 3D modeling of frameworks, promoting much better partnership among job stakeholders and enabling more exact preparation and layout. Drones are made use of for airborne studies, progress monitoring, and website assessments, giving real-time information that boosts decision-making processes. Virtual reality innovation provides immersive experiences for job visualization, you can try this out making it possible for stakeholders to discover styles before application.




In addition, automatic devices such as robotics and 3D printers are significantly used in construction for tasks like bricklaying and concrete pouring, improving moved here efficiency and precision while lowering manual work requirements. By incorporating these innovative technologies right into building and construction jobs, teams can accomplish greater levels of accuracy, speed, and total job success.
